Offering ACH as a payment option is a fantastic way to cut down on transaction fee costs for your business. If you select to accept ACH payments, you can take advantage of 1% transaction fees, up to $9.00 with a $1.00 minimum. ACH also includes account and fund validation.
What is ACH?
ACH, or Automated Clearing House, is an electronic funds transfer, also known as direct pay or electronic check. It will allow your clients to pay you directly from their bank account, instead of using a credit card.
How does that look for your customers?
When your clients select to pay from an invoice or payment link they will be directed to a ThryvPay screen that will allow them to select to pay by ACH or credit card.

How do I add ACH as a payment option?
Navigate to ThryvPay Settings by selecting Settings > Payments
- Select Click here to update your payment settings
- Scroll down to Payment Options.
- Select Yes, I want to accept ACH Payments.
*ACH payments are currently only offered by the ThryvPay payment gateway.
